Talk to our expertWe engineer unified inventory visibility platforms that provide real-time stock level data across warehouses, distribution centres, retail locations, and in-transit inventory — eliminating the data lag and system fragmentation that cause fulfilment errors, customer disappointment, and operational inefficiency in multi-location retail and commerce environments.
Our demand intelligence engineering practice delivers ML-powered forecasting platforms that analyze historical sales patterns, seasonal trends, promotional impacts, and external market signals — generating accurate demand predictions that enable procurement teams to make confident replenishment decisions and maintain optimal stock levels without costly overstock or revenue-damaging stockouts.
We build intelligent replenishment automation platforms that monitor stock levels, generate purchase orders, manage supplier communications, and track inbound shipments without manual intervention — ensuring shelves and warehouses are replenished at precisely the right time with precisely the right quantities based on demand signals and lead time data.
Our fulfilment engineering practice delivers intelligent order routing platforms that assign fulfilment locations based on stock availability, proximity to customer, shipping cost, and delivery commitment — optimizing every order allocation decision to reduce fulfilment cost, accelerate delivery speed, and maintain customer satisfaction across complex multi-node distribution networks.
Our analytics practice builds unified inventory intelligence platforms that surface stock performance trends, slow-moving SKU analysis, supplier reliability metrics, and carrying cost breakdowns — enabling merchandising, procurement, and operations teams to make data-driven inventory investment decisions with the confidence and precision modern retail competition demands.
We engineer supplier integration platforms that connect inventory systems with vendor portals, EDI networks, and procurement workflows — automating purchase order generation, delivery confirmation, and invoice reconciliation processes that reduce procurement cycle times and provide procurement teams with real-time visibility into supplier performance and inbound supply status.
Our warehouse engineering practice delivers intelligent WMS platforms that optimize pick-pack-ship workflows, slotting strategies, receiving operations, and returns processing — combining barcode, RFID, and IoT data capture with intelligent task routing that maximisers warehouse throughput and accuracy without increasing headcount or operational overhead.
We build omnichannel inventory synchronization platforms that maintain accurate, consistent stock data across web storefronts, marketplace listings, mobile commerce channels, and physical retail locations — eliminating overselling risk, reducing manual reconciliation effort, and providing every sales channel with reliable inventory availability data in real time.
Our reverse logistics engineering practice delivers intelligent returns management platforms that automate return authorization, condition assessment routing, restocking workflows, and refund processing — reducing returns handling cost, accelerating inventory recovery, and providing customers with the frictionless returns experience that builds long-term purchase confidence.
We engineer inventory compliance platforms that automate cycle counting, shrinkage tracking, regulatory stock reporting, and audit trail generation — providing operations management, finance teams, and external auditors with accurate, tamper-evident inventory records that support financial reporting, tax compliance, and operational governance requirements.
